spiral review find the value of x, given that 4(3x + 2) = 44. enter the correct answer in the box. show hints
Step1: Divide both sides by 4
To isolate the term with \( x \), we divide both sides of the equation \( 4(3x + 2)=44 \) by 4.
\[
\frac{4(3x + 2)}{4}=\frac{44}{4}
\]
Simplifying both sides, we get \( 3x + 2 = 11 \).
Step2: Subtract 2 from both sides
Next, we subtract 2 from both sides of the equation \( 3x + 2 = 11 \) to isolate the term with \( x \).
\[
3x+2 - 2=11 - 2
\]
Simplifying both sides, we get \( 3x=9 \).
Step3: Divide both sides by 3
Finally, we divide both sides of the equation \( 3x = 9 \) by 3 to solve for \( x \).
\[
\frac{3x}{3}=\frac{9}{3}
\]
Simplifying both sides, we get \( x = 3 \).
